What is a Farmhouse Sink with Decorative Front?

Also known as an apron sink, a farmhouse sink with decorative front is a type of sink that has a front panel that extends beyond the edge of the countertop. This type of sink is typically made of porcelain or fireclay and has a deep basin that is ideal for washing large pots and pans. The decorative front panel can be customized to match the style of your kitchen and can feature intricate designs or a simple, clean look.

Pros and Cons of Farmhouse Sink with Decorative Front

Like any home renovation project, there are pros and cons to installing a farmhouse sink with decorative front. Here are a few:

Pros:

  • Aesthetically pleasing
  • Deep basin for washing large pots and pans
  • Can be customized to match the style of your kitchen

Cons:

  • Can be more expensive than traditional sinks
  • Porcelain and fireclay sinks can be more difficult to maintain than stainless steel
  • The decorative front can be more susceptible to damage than a traditional sink

Q: How do I clean my porcelain or fireclay sink?

A: Avoid using abrasive cleaners on your sink. Instead, use a non-abrasive cleaner and a soft cloth to wipe it down. You can also use a mixture of baking soda and water to remove stains.
